Description
A lighter, cleaner version of takeout-style sesame chicken with a sweet and savory glaze.
Ingredients
Scale
- 5 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ce
- 1–2 teaspoons hot sauce (optional)
- 2 teaspoons minced garlic
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 1 ½ teaspoons ground ginger
- 1 tablespoon sesame seeds
- 1 tablespoon corn starch
- 2 tablespoons cold water
- 2 pounds chicken thighs or breast
- 2 tablespoons corn starch
- Salt to taste
- Black pepper to taste
- 2 tablespoons toasted sesame oil
Instructions
- Mix corn starch and cold water in a bowl.
- Add soy sauce, hot sauce, garlic, honey, ginger, and sesame seeds. Stir well.
- Trim fat from chicken and cut into pieces.
- Toss chicken with corn starch, salt, and black pepper until coated.
- Heat sesame oil in a pan over medium heat.
- Cook chicken until browned on both sides.
- Pour sauce over chicken and simmer until thickened.
Notes
- Use chicken breast for a lower-fat option.
- Serve with steamed broccoli or cauliflower rice.
